Output 30f14c18032fd95fb76f20b3e59e17ec0b19a271fbc0aca6ecd72b6e432af810:0

value
129709206
script pubkey
OP_0 OP_PUSHBYTES_20 59c6f51c363f5295d3edbc67cbb038c5c2282a6f
address
bc1qt8r028pk8afft5ldh3nuhvpcchpzs2n0l4tcy3
transaction
30f14c18032fd95fb76f20b3e59e17ec0b19a271fbc0aca6ecd72b6e432af810
spent
true